Desenvolvimento

Problemas com falta de padrão na Elaboração de Requisitos

Segundo SOMMERVILLE (2011), requisitos de um sistema são as descrições dos serviços fornecidos pelo sistema e as suas restrições operacionais.

Teste de Software – É só usar

Quando menciono um bom sistema, me refiro exclusivamente a entregar o que exatamente foi solicitado. Nem mais e nem menos. Respeitando o acordo através do escopo definido, do prazo estipulado e do custo orçado (mesmo sabendo que existem outros fatores não menos importantes).

Métricas de reúso em desenvolvimento de software

Dentre todas as engenharias, a engenharia de sistemas de software complexos ainda é a mais distante em termos de práticas, previsibilidade e eficiência, principalmente pelo aspecto ainda artesanal em que sistemas são construídos e as dificuldades em alavancar um processo fabril.

Oracle Exadata: Agilidade à toda prova!

Com capacidade para processar milhões de transações por segundo, independente do número de usuários conectados ou processos simultâneos, o Oracle Exatada é a investida da Oracle Corporation para abocanhar um nicho de mercado que até bem pouco tempo atrás era restrito da IBM e HP.

Software – Engenharia, Moda ou Arte?

Se você constrói software, então é engenheiro. Mas o engenheiro de software é um sujeito paradoxal, uma espécie de peixe voador, ou pássaro mergulhão. Nada contra estas espécies, mas o nome deles já é um contrassenso. Me lembra um pouco o engenheiro de software.

O tempo é relativo

Acho que quando uma pessoa se torna um cliente de consultoria de desenvolvimento de software a percepção de tempo dela muda brutalmente. Na verdade eles passam a viver num universo paralelo. No universo A, onde os desenvolvedores criam sistemas, o tempo passa devagar e no universo B onde fica a empresa do cliente, o tempo passa rápido - na proporção de 2/1 ou mais se comparado com o tranqüilo universo A. Esta é a minha conclusão depois de anos trabalhando como consultor. Por exemplo: Submeta para aprovação do cliente um cronograma, projeto, orçamento de horas ou seja lá qual for o nome que você dá para aquele documento com prazos para o desenvolvimento de um sistema. Clientes em universos paralelos podem questionar você que 16 horas é muito tempo para a criação de uma feature qualquer, ainda que ela seja complexa. Diz que é possível fazer em 8 horas tranquilamente. Vejam, 16/8, é a tal proporção 2/1 que citei. Clientes em universos paralelos mais velozes podem sugerir que o tempo caia de 16 horas para 4 horas, afinal é só uma tela. Ou seja, este universo tem uma proporção de tempo de 4/1 se comparado com o universo normal, onde nós desenvolvedores mortais vivemos. É um universo Speed Racer.

Resolvendo problemas com o comando Duplicate Database

PASSO 2 após o comando deve-se ir até a pasta udump abaixo do $ORACLE_BASE/admin/banco1/udump e fazer um rename desse arquivo para identificálo como controlfile atual. Mv spcap1_ora_626734.trc controlfile03_01_2011.txt PASSO 3 voltar para o home com o comando “/” setar as variaveis do ASM com o comando “. .ASM” #PATH=/usr/bin:/etc:/usr/sbin:/usr/ucb:$HOME/bin:/usr/bin/X11:/sbin:. export PATH if [ -s "$MAIL" ] # This is at Shell startup. In normal then echo "$MAILMSG" # operation, the Shell checks fi # periodically. # .bash_profile # Get the aliases and functions if [ -f ~/.bashrc ]; then . ~/.bashrc fi # Oracle specific environment # .profile # Get the aliases and functions if [ -f ~/.bashrc ]; then . ~/.bashrc fi # Oracle specific environment ORACLE_BASE=/oracle/product/app ORACLE_HOME=/oracle/product/asm ORACLE_ASM_HOME=/oracle/product/asm ORACLE_CRS_HOME=/oracle/product/crs ORACLE_SID=+ASM1 # LD_LIBRARY_PATH=$ORACLE_HOME/lib:/usr/lib export TNS_ADMIN=$ORACLE_HOME/network/admin ORACLE_NLS33=$ORACLE_HOME/nls/data EDITOR=vi # User specific environment and startup programs PATH=$PATH:$HOME/bin:$ORACLE_HOME/bin:$ORACLE_RAC_HOME/bin:$ORACLE_CRS_HOME/bin:$ORACLE_HOME/OPatch:/sbin export PATH ORACLE_BASE ORACLE_HOME ORACLE_SID ORACLE_RAC_HOME ORACLE_CRS_HOME ORACLE_ASM_HOME LD_LIBRARY_PATH ORACLE_NLS33 EDITOR export TEMP=/tmp export TMP=/tmp export TMPDIR=/tmp umask 022 export PS1="$ORACLE_SID "'$PWD'" > " echo " " echo " Hostname : `hostname`" echo " ORACLE_SID : $ORACLE_SID " echo " ORACLE_HOME : $ORACLE_HOME " echo " USER : `whoami` " echo " " echo " " ------- entrar no ASM com o comando “AMSCMD” ir para a pasta de datafiles com o comando “cd +dg1/dbale/datafile” listar todos as datafiles com o comando “ls -lart” copiar os nomes selecionando todos e copiando para um editor de texto qualquer

Porque métodos ágeis geram valor rapidamente?

Eu acredito que são vários os motivos que levam os métodos ágeis a gerarem valor em curto espaço de tempo, mas existem três que se sobressaem: 1. Em projetos ágeis não é necessário fazer uma grande entrega no final do projeto. É possível e desejável que se faça pequenas entregas com a possibilidade do cliente iniciar o uso imediato do que já foi entregue. Isso por si só já leva a uma maximização do ROI dado que o projeto já pode ser usado enquanto novas funcionalidades são criadas. Cada nova entrega pode trazer um pouco de retorno. 2. Como podemos e devemos fazer pequenas entregas, em projetos em que os métodos ágeis são usados, a tendência natural é ignorar os itens que não geram valor. Estudos mostram que somente 20% das funcionalidades são usadas sempre ou frequentemente e 64% das funcionalidades são desperdício.

Latest news

A Regulamentação da Inteligência Artificial: Entre o Progresso e o Controle Global

Entenda a regulamentação da inteligência artificial e suas implicações. O AI Act da União Europeia é um marco na governança global da IA.
- Advertisement -spot_imgspot_img

Pesquisa de Concorrência e Clientes: o atalho para crescer no mercado de TI  

Sim, uma pesquisa de mercado bem realizada gera informações vitais para quem quer ter uma noção total do mercado de TI, da concorrência, do público-alvo e as tendências do mercado. Leia agora e aprenda a realizar pesquisar eficientes para grandes resultados na sua empresa!

Must read

00:00:08

A Regulamentação da Inteligência Artificial: Entre o Progresso e o Controle Global

Entenda a regulamentação da inteligência artificial e suas implicações. O AI Act da União Europeia é um marco na governança global da IA.

Pesquisa de Concorrência e Clientes: o atalho para crescer no mercado de TI  

Sim, uma pesquisa de mercado bem realizada gera informações vitais para quem quer ter uma noção total do mercado de TI, da concorrência, do público-alvo e as tendências do mercado. Leia agora e aprenda a realizar pesquisar eficientes para grandes resultados na sua empresa!
- Advertisement -spot_imgspot_img

You might also likeRELATED
Recommended to you

Professor da FGV alerta: “algumas pessoas vão viver apenas no ambiente paralelo”

É muito provável que muitos vivam um ambiente paralelo. Eles vão jogar online e ficar nas redes sociais. Sempre imersos a uma realidade virtual", explica o professor da FGV.

A Sopa de Letrinhas do E-commerce

É comum falarmos em qualquer ambiente sobre comércio eletrônico, mas muita gente que está começando muitas vezes não entende alguns termos que já estão cunhados neste meio.

Desenvolvimento de apps mobile – Parte I

Os apps mudam de forma significativa a interação das empresas com seus clientes. Com milhões de apps desenvolvidos nas apps stores da vida, a impressão que temos é que desenvolver um app é simples e qualquer um pode desenvolver um.